Tara McCoy is the office administrator for the Departmentof Management at State University. The faculty uses a lot of printer paper and Tara is constantly reordering and fre-quently runs out. She orders the paper from the university central stores and several faculty have determined that thelead time to receive an order is normally distributed, with a mean of 2 days and a standard deviation of 0.5 day. The fac-ulty have also determined that daily demand for the paper is normally distributed, with a mean of 2.6 packages and astandard deviation of 0.8 packages. What reorder pointshould Tara use in order not to run out 99% of the time?
